I have built a VBA macro that allows to produce acceptable Lyx document from a word document. It supports:
      -        tables
-        embedded pictures (as Linked to external file)
-        different headings (it produces a document of text class Article 
(KOMA-Script))
-        bullets and numberings (including nesting)
-        document properties (title and author)
- footnotes. - Series (bold, italic, color) in the Normal style
-        URLs
-     TOC
It does NOT address mathematical formulas. It still produces lyX 1.3 format, but it gets converted smoothly Is this intersting for anybody ?
